Zulu Pods Inc. (ZPI) operates as leader in next-generation fluid delivery systems developing revolutionary approach to fluid delivery for critical mechanical applications. Core innovation: Zulu Pod combines function of reservoir, pump, and nozzle into single self-contained and self-pressurized unit representing breakthrough in lubrication delivery. Mission: Making mission-critical components with precision, passion, and purpose. Vision: To build America’s next-generation component and sub-system company.
Technology innovation: World’s first decentralized lubrication system for limited life applications – ZPOD (Packaged Oil Delivery) system is lighter, placed right in working zone of engine bearing or gear compartment, meters exact amount of lubrication for optimal performance. New breakthrough engineered to radically simplify limited life engine architecture. Pressure mechanisms include mechanical spring, inert gas, or deformable membrane.
Key advantages over traditional systems: 10+ years storage life (vs. around 1 year for traditional oil and fuel/lube systems), self-contained and energized power source (vs. pump and reservoir dependency), retrofittable integration (vs. complex integration), self-activated (vs. system dependent), custom formulations capability, hermetically sealed for long storage life, rechargeable and/or replaceable.
Primary applications: Primary lubrication systems (gas turbine systems for unmanned and attritable platforms), emergency/backup systems (EmergencyPOD/EPOD technology for military rotorcraft – demonstrated over an hour on major aerospace OEM’s bearing test rig representative of US Army fleet engine), anti-corrosion systems. Precisely metered fluid flow for optimal bearing performance applies to both oil systems and fuel/lubrication systems.
